The study of sea levels has gained significant importance in recent years, especially with the growing concerns about climate change and its impact on coastal areas. One of the key instruments used in this research is the tide gage, which plays a crucial role in measuring the fluctuations of sea levels over time. A tide gage (潮位计) is an instrument that records the height of the water level in oceans or other bodies of water relative to a reference point on land. This data is essential for understanding tidal patterns, storm surges, and long-term sea-level rise.Historically, tide gages have been used for centuries, with some of the earliest records dating back to the 17th century. These early devices were often rudimentary, consisting of simple floats that would rise and fall with the tide. However, as technology advanced, so did the accuracy and reliability of tide gages. Modern versions use electronic sensors to provide real-time data, which can be transmitted to researchers and policymakers for analysis.One of the most significant aspects of using a tide gage (潮位计) is its ability to contribute to our understanding of climate change. As global temperatures rise, polar ice caps are melting, causing sea levels to rise. By analyzing data collected from tide gages, scientists can track these changes and predict future trends. This information is vital for coastal communities that may face flooding and erosion due to rising sea levels.Moreover, tide gages are not only used for scientific research but also play a critical role in navigation and maritime safety. Accurate measurements of sea levels are essential for shipping routes, ensuring that vessels do not run aground in shallow waters. Additionally, during severe weather events such as hurricanes, tide gages provide real-time data that can help emergency services respond effectively to protect lives and property.In conclusion, the tide gage (潮位计) is an indispensable tool in both scientific research and practical applications. Its ability to measure and record sea level changes provides invaluable data that aids in understanding climate change, ensuring maritime safety, and preparing for natural disasters. As we continue to face the challenges posed by a changing climate, the importance of tide gages will only grow, highlighting the need for continued investment in monitoring technologies and research efforts. By supporting this work, we can better prepare for the future and safeguard our coastal environments.
